Welcome to 1156 Dean Street Apartment 3F
This unique one-bedroom apartment is located in the heart of Crown Heights and is full of character and original details.
Upon entering, the first noticeable feature is the woodwork of the apartment. The original wood floors throughout the apartment have a beautiful design that showcases the craftsmanship and attention to detail of the early 1900s. Located in the center of the living room, a highly detailed decorative mantle can be found. The living room has enough space to fit a dining area as well as a living area. Towards the front of the living room is a bay window, three large windows allow for a plethora of light to penetrate the home. The windows are dressed with beautifully crafted and well maintained original shutters, as well as a bench attached to the frame of the windows which can be the perfect place to enjoy your breakfast with a view.The kitchen and a full bathroom can also be found adjacent to the living room. The king-sized bedroom features a full wooden closet attached to the wall as well as a large window that can also serve as artwork.
This apartment is conveniently located minutes away from Franklin Avenue, Bedford Avenue and Nostrand Avenue. You are moments from a diverse selection of great establishments such as Catfish, Chavela's, Mayfield, Glady's, Gueros, Uotora, as well as Prospect Park. Nearby public transportation includes the 2/3, 4/5, A/C trains or the LIRR. An architecturally unique apartment located in the heart of Crown Heights, this apartment is not to be missed!
